From San Francisco's North Beach to the Pacific Coast

The Italian Homemade Company was founded in 2014 in San Francisco's North Beach by Mattia Cosmi and Alice Romagnoli, with one clear idea: bringing the handmade flavors and traditions of Emilia-Romagna into everyday American life. What began as a single location has since grown to Berkeley, Chicago, and Long Beach — where the restaurant sits along Pacific Coast Highway, carrying the same mission that started it all. Gambero Rosso recognized the Long Beach location with a Fork in its 2025 guide, a mark of consistency that reflects the broader project's commitment to honest Italian food.

The Emilia-Romagna Difference

Emilia-Romagna is often called the breadbasket of Italy — the region that gave the world Parmigiano Reggiano, prosciutto di Parma, traditional balsamic vinegar from Modena, and fresh egg pasta made by hand. At Italian Homemade Company, that region is not just an inspiration but a working reference point. Pasta is made fresh daily in open kitchens where guests can watch and choose. The approach is direct: simple ingredients, artisanal methods, no shortcuts.

What's on the Plate

The menu is built around a straightforward idea — pick a pasta, add a sauce, make it yours. Fettuccine, tagliatelle, pappardelle, gnocchi, and ravioli (both vegetarian with ricotta and spinach, and meat with beef and ricotta) are prepared fresh. Sauces range from a slow-cooked bolognese of beef, pork, and tomato to a basil pesto with pinenuts, Parmigiano, and pecorino, to a simple browned butter and sage. Specialties include meat lasagna with bechamel and Parmigiano, tortellini stuffed with prosciutto, mortadella, pork, and Parmigiano, and a meatball platter served with piadina flatbread.

The piadina itself — a yeast-free flatbread from Romagna, toasted and folded — is a centerpiece of the menu. Versions like the Classica (prosciutto di Parma, stracchino, arugola) and the Nina (mortadella, scamorza, oven-baked tomato) follow the traditional Romagna approach: warm, simple, and satisfying. Gluten-free pasta, vegetarian, and vegan options are clearly marked throughout.

Beyond the Table

The Long Beach location also hosts periodic pasta classes — hands-on sessions covering fresh pasta techniques from both Northern and Southern Italy, working different flours and doughs by hand, concluding with a tasting and an Italian-style aperitivo. Wine tasting evenings, focused on Italian regions and grape varieties, are offered on selected dates as well. Catering is available, and the kitchen handles delivery and takeaway alongside dine-in service.

The atmosphere is open and unfussy — no formality, just quality food and genuine hospitality, as the restaurant puts it. For Italian food rooted in craft rather than performance, this is a reliable address on the California coast.
